48 static const struct super_operations v9fs_super_ops;
49
50 /**
51 * v9fs_set_super - set the superblock
52 * @s: super block
53 * @data: file system specific data
54 *
55 */
56
57 static int v9fs_set_super(struct super_block *s, void *data)
58 {
59 s->s_fs_info = data;
60 return set_anon_super(s, data);
61 }
62
63 /**
64 * v9fs_fill_super - populate superblock with info
65 * @sb: superblock
66 * @v9ses: session information
67 * @flags: flags propagated from v9fs_get_sb()
68 *
69 */
70
71 static void
72 v9fs_fill_super(struct super_block *sb, struct v9fs_session_info *v9ses,
73 int flags, void *data)
74 {
75 sb->s_maxbytes = MAX_LFS_FILESIZE;
76 sb->s_blocksize_bits = fls(v9ses->maxdata - 1);
77 sb->s_blocksize = 1 << sb->s_blocksize_bits;
78 sb->s_magic = V9FS_MAGIC;
79 sb->s_op = &v9fs_super_ops;
80
81 sb->s_flags = flags | MS_ACTIVE | MS_SYNCHRONOUS | MS_DIRSYNC |
82 MS_NOATIME;
83
84 save_mount_options(sb, data);
85 }
86
87 /**
88 * v9fs_get_sb - mount a superblock
89 * @fs_type: file system type
90 * @flags: mount flags
91 * @dev_name: device name that was mounted
92 * @data: mount options
93 * @mnt: mountpoint record to be instantiated
94 *
95 */
96
97 static int v9fs_get_sb(struct file_system_type *fs_type, int flags,
98 const char *dev_name, void *data,
99 struct vfsmount *mnt)
100 {
101 struct super_block *sb = NULL;
102 struct inode *inode = NULL;
103 struct dentry *root = NULL;
104 struct v9fs_session_info *v9ses = NULL;
105 struct p9_wstat *st = NULL;
106 int mode = S_IRWXUGO | S_ISVTX;
107 struct p9_fid *fid;
108 int retval = 0;
109
110 P9_DPRINTK(P9_DEBUG_VFS, " \n");
111
112 v9ses = kzalloc(sizeof(struct v9fs_session_info), GFP_KERNEL);
113 if (!v9ses)
114 return -ENOMEM;
115
116 fid = v9fs_session_init(v9ses, dev_name, data);
117 if (IS_ERR(fid)) {
118 retval = PTR_ERR(fid);
119 goto close_session;
120 }
121
122 st = p9_client_stat(fid);
123 if (IS_ERR(st)) {
124 retval = PTR_ERR(st);
125 goto clunk_fid;
126 }
127
128 sb = sget(fs_type, NULL, v9fs_set_super, v9ses);
129 if (IS_ERR(sb)) {
130 retval = PTR_ERR(sb);
131 goto free_stat;
132 }
133 v9fs_fill_super(sb, v9ses, flags, data);
134
135 inode = v9fs_get_inode(sb, S_IFDIR | mode);
136 if (IS_ERR(inode)) {
137 retval = PTR_ERR(inode);
138 goto release_sb;
139 }
140
141 root = d_alloc_root(inode);
142 if (!root) {
143 iput(inode);
144 retval = -ENOMEM;
145 goto release_sb;
146 }
147
148 sb->s_root = root;
149 root->d_inode->i_ino = v9fs_qid2ino(&st->qid);
150
151 v9fs_stat2inode(st, root->d_inode, sb);
152
153 v9fs_fid_add(root, fid);
154 p9stat_free(st);
155 kfree(st);
156
157 P9_DPRINTK(P9_DEBUG_VFS, " simple set mount, return 0\n");
158 simple_set_mnt(mnt, sb);
159 return 0;
160
161 free_stat:
162 p9stat_free(st);
163 kfree(st);
164
165 clunk_fid:
166 p9_client_clunk(fid);
167
168 close_session:
169 v9fs_session_close(v9ses);
170 kfree(v9ses);
171 return retval;
172
173 release_sb:
174 p9stat_free(st);
175 kfree(st);
176 deactivate_locked_super(sb);
177 return retval;
178 }
179
180 /**
181 * v9fs_kill_super - Kill Superblock
182 * @s: superblock
183 *
184 */
185
186 static void v9fs_kill_super(struct super_block *s)
187 {
188 struct v9fs_session_info *v9ses = s->s_fs_info;
189
190 P9_DPRINTK(P9_DEBUG_VFS, " %p\n", s);
191
192 if (s->s_root)
193 v9fs_dentry_release(s->s_root); /* clunk root */
194
195 kill_anon_super(s);
196
197 v9fs_session_cancel(v9ses);
198 v9fs_session_close(v9ses);
199 kfree(v9ses);
200 s->s_fs_info = NULL;
201 P9_DPRINTK(P9_DEBUG_VFS, "exiting kill_super\n");
202 }
203
204 static void
205 v9fs_umount_begin(struct super_block *sb)
206 {
207 struct v9fs_session_info *v9ses;
208
209 v9ses = sb->s_fs_info;
210 v9fs_session_begin_cancel(v9ses);
211 }
212
213 static const struct super_operations v9fs_super_ops = {
214 #ifdef CONFIG_9P_FSCACHE
215 .alloc_inode = v9fs_alloc_inode,
216 .destroy_inode = v9fs_destroy_inode,
217 #endif
218 .statfs = simple_statfs,
219 .clear_inode = v9fs_clear_inode,
220 .show_options = generic_show_options,
221 .umount_begin = v9fs_umount_begin,
222 };
223
224 struct file_system_type v9fs_fs_type = {
225 .name = "9p",
226 .get_sb = v9fs_get_sb,
227 .kill_sb = v9fs_kill_super,
228 .owner = THIS_MODULE,
229 };
